Mechanical Project Manager

EMCOR Group

Project Manager

As a Project Manager at John W. Danforth Company, you will play a critical role in the successful execution of mechanical construction projects from start to finish. This role focuses on three core areas: project planning and execution, including budgeting, scheduling, and coordination; team and stakeholder collaboration, working closely with field teams, subcontractors, and customers; and financial and performance management, ensuring projects are delivered safely, on time, and within budget.

• Develop, manage, and monitor project budgets and financial performance throughout the project lifecycle.

• Ensure compliance with all safety regulations, company policies, and industry standards.

• Plan and allocate resources effectively to meet project objectives.

• Track project timelines, milestones, and deliverables; proactively identify and mitigate risks and delays.

• Maintain consistent and clear communication with internal and external stakeholders to ensure alignment and transparency.

• Lead, mentor, and support project team members to foster a collaborative and high-performing work environment.

• Coordinate with subcontractors, vendors, and other project partners as needed.

• Oversee overall project execution to ensure quality, efficiency, and customer satisfaction.

• Participate in continuous improvement efforts and support company initiatives.

• Minimum of 3+ years of project management experience, strong focus in mechanical construction preferred.

• Bachelor's Deg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or a related field is highly desirable.

• Working knowledge of industry standards, safety regulations, and construction best practices.

•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ications (Outlook, Word, Excel).

• Experience with construction/project management software preferred.

• Strong organizational and time management sk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ities.

• Ability to analyze project data and solve problems effectively.

• Self-starter with a strong desire for continuous learning and professional development.

Compensation Range: $100,000-$140,000

Other Compensation: Bonus eligible

Benefits: We are committed to providing employees a comprehensive benefits package which includes medical, dental, and vision coverage, along with health savings and flexible spending accounts, life insurance, short- and long-term disability, a 401(k) Savings Plan, and an Employee Assistance Program.
